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4679529651 1081 4156 42 675987
8234068956 73954922 0522473
8234068956 73954922 0522473
07 11 995
All about undefined
Interested in learning more?
8234068956 73954922 0522473
07 11 995
See more
7024550 7976 906
35 3387469 60 579621
See more
63886 70109430
870386 2390752458 2514202153 01451928895
See more